Carl Sandburg, a legendary poet, provides a lyrical and deeply empathetic look at the formative years of Abraham Lincoln. Rather than a dry history lesson, this is a story about a boy with big questions and even bigger feet who feels out of place in a rugged world of physical labor. It beautifully explores themes of intellectual curiosity, the dignity of rural life, and the resilience required to follow one's own path when it differs from everyone else's. It is ideal for children aged 9 to 14 who are beginning to navigate their own identities and seeking proof that humble beginnings can lead to extraordinary futures.
